Output 42580fe34dc8152b719afc0d2342edce9a956895676c6d7b28952c9858dcecc6:13

value
1687920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2ef758f555926b0297c53b683951b170624ab2 OP_EQUAL
address
3K2caG4ETfJNhsFn67zvzjfvke7SyNaEff
transaction
42580fe34dc8152b719afc0d2342edce9a956895676c6d7b28952c9858dcecc6
spent
true